According to leading reward and benefits platform Perkbox, employee recognition is more important than ever, especially within the sales profession. Recognising hard work and rewarding employees can boost morale and productivity in the workplace, as well as help retain top talent and minimise staff turnover.

Everyone has the simple human need to feel valued and appreciated – from recognition from friends and family to the other group of people we spend a lot of time with – work colleagues. Acknowledgment from peers and managers can really go a long way.
